Overview
UPK 468 is a poorly populated, very dense object of low C3 quality. Its parallax locates it at a close distance, above the mid-plane, affected by low extinction. It is catalogued as a near-solar metallicity, intermediate-age cluster (see Parameters). It is moderately studied in the literature.
